Title: Materials Data on Nb2GeSb2 by Materials Project

Abstract

(Nb(Sb))2Ge crystallizes in the tetragonal P4/mmm space group. The structure is two-dimensional and consists of one germanium molecule and one Nb(Sb) sheet oriented in the (0, 0, 1) direction. In the Nb(Sb) sheet, Nb2+ is bonded in a single-bond geometry to one Sb3- atom. The Nb–Sb bond length is 2.91 Å. Sb3- is bonded to one Nb2+ and five equivalent Sb3- atoms to form a mixture of distorted edge and corner-sharing SbNbSb5 octahedra. The corner-sharing octahedral tilt angles are 0°. There are four shorter (2.90 Å) and one longer (3.34 Å) Sb–Sb bond lengths.
